Answer:
true
Step-by-step explanation:
For 3 sides to be able to form a triangle, we need to check that the 2 shorter sides can "touch" when "stemming" out of the long side.
The long side has length 7cm, so the sum of 2 shorter sides must be bigger than 7cm for them to "touch". Note: if the sum was 7cm, the only way they would touch is if they were laid along the long side, so it would not be a triangle - it would be a segment.
Fortunately, 3cm + 5cm > 7cm, so we can form a triangle.
